NEW YORK (1010 WINS) — An off-duty NYPD police officer was arrested early Saturday morning for allegedly driving drunk and refusing a breathalyzer in Queens.
Bisham Ramroop, 37, was driving in the confines of the 106th Precinct in South Central Queens when he was pulled over around 2:49 a.m., police said.
Ramroop faces charged for Driving While Intoxicated, Driving While Ability Impaired and penalties for refusing a breathalyzer, according to police.
Ramroop joined the NYPD in 2012 and works as an officer out of Bushwick's 83 Precinct, city data show. He has had no misconduct complaints on his record.
